Hull Speed
The theoretical displacement-mode speed limit — determined by waterline length, not engine or sail power.
7.2 kts
A displacement hull pushes a bow wave whose speed is limited by the waterline length.
With a waterline of 28.5′, the Melges 30 tops out around 7.2 knots in displacement mode — after that, the bow wave outruns the hull and resistance climbs steeply.
1.34 × √28.5′ LWL = 7.2 kts
